发明名称 レジスタ初期化動作の最適化
摘要 A system and method for efficiently reducing the latency of initializing registers. A register rename unit within a processor determines whether prior to an execution pipeline stage it is known a decoded given instruction writes a particular numerical value in a destination operand. An example is a move immediate instruction that writes a value of o in its destination operand. Other examples may also qualify. If the determination is made, a given physical register identifier is assigned to the destination operand, wherein the given physical register identifier is associated with the particular numerical value, but it is not associated with an actual physical register in a physical register file. The given instruction is marked to prevent it from proceeding to an execution pipeline stage. When the given physical register identifier is used to read the physical register file, no actual physical register is accessed.
申请公布号 JP5853303(B2) 申请公布日期 2016.02.09
申请号 JP20130095092 申请日期 2013.04.30
申请人 アップル インコーポレイテッド 发明人 ジェームズ ビー ケラー;ジョン エイチ ミリウス;コンラード ブラスコ−アリュエ;ジェラルド アール ウィリアムズ ザ サード
分类号 G06F9/38 主分类号 G06F9/38
代理机构 代理人
主权项
地址